salal

Description:

like the evergreen huckleberry, the salal bears fruit in late summer. The leaves are more rounded at the tips and larger, as are the purple berries which hang from a pinkish stem/structure. Plants less dense than huckleberry

Habitat:

coastal forest with good drainage
